Here are my 4 rules for crushin it on Twitter.
1. Tweet something of value.
If you tweet something it better be at least one of the following: funny, interesting, unexpected, or informative. Don’t care that you’re at starbucks with your sister-in-law shotgunning a decafe vallina latte while purse shopping – not unless she’s hot and you post a pic. I know what you’re thinking, “what harm does it do to make a boring tweet?” Answer: You get unfollowed. There are just way too many interesting people on Twitter to follow boring people.
2. Tweet late.
More tweets happen late in the afternoon. This means People tend to be on Twitter after work, right after work. So, jump into the rushing rapids and make some noise right when you get home.
3. Tweet often.
Want me to read your blog post on how to change a lightbulb while jumping rope? Chances are if I follow more that 15 people, I’m going to miss your tweet. You must tweet the same message 1 to 4 times per hour. Yes, that much.
4. Tweet Trending Topics.
The three rules above don’t help much if you only have 3 followers to begin with. So you need to get noticed. How? Check out the Twitter Trending Topics over on the right sidebar.

People like to click these links. It’s what’s happening. So if you tweet one of these trending topics with your our comment, thousands of people we see your tweet.
